Bettie LaVon (Lockwood) Stowers was born June 25, 1930 in Blackwell, Oklahoma to Vera and Bert Lockwood. Bettie graduated from Blackwell High School in 1948 and soon married Guy E. Howe on May 30, 1948. The couple lived in Blackwell for several years, then moved to Tonkawa to open Southwestern Electronics. Bettie spent the next 12 years raising four wonderful children; Guy Russell, Roger Wesley, Ronald Scott and Vicki LaVon. She continued her education in accounting by attending Northern Oklahoma College. Her newfound knowledge assisted her in helping Guy with their business, and as his secretary. Taking trips with Guy to Europe was a highlight of her life. They also supported and performed mission work for 3M - Mexico Multiple Missions.

After the passing of Guy E. Howe, Bettie married Bill Stowers, owner of B & L Foundry, on October11, 1996. Bettie took time out of retirement to help Bill on the farm, becoming well acquainted with their cattle and helping him during harvest time. They resided in their home in Tonkawa until moving into an assisted living facility in Ponca City. They later moved into Willow Haven Nursing Home in Tonkawa until her death of natural causes on Monday, October 17, 2016.

Bettie was a long time member of First Christian Church, now known as Christian Life Church of Tonkawa. She was actively involved in the women’s fellowship at her church and worked with Christian Youth Fellowship for some time. She loved fishing and went on several camping trips with family and friends.

She was preceded in death by her parents, both husbands Guy E. Howe and Bill Stowers, brother Evart Lockwood, son Roger W. Howe, daughter Vicki L. Furr, step-sister Darlene Jansson.

She is survived by her brothers; Byron Lockwood and wife Jolene; Doug Cline and wife Jessica; sons: Guy R. Howe and wife Joyce, Ronnie Howe and wife Patty, daughter-in-law Dessa Howe-Ennis. Three grandchildren; Jennifer Baldwin, Tracy Howe and Becky Howe. Three great-grandchildren; Octavia, Kyler and Asher, and numerous nieces and nephews.
